Also...fine furniture makers usually burn a mark or name into the lesser woods they use on the inner structure of the drawers. Look on all sides of the inner parts of every drawer. If the piece is really old and tattered, often times some folks would replace the inner parts.

The dovetails are hand crafted on the drawers note irregular spacing and width of the dovetails this chest is worth having repaired! the drawers look to be made of Oak most med &low quality chests used cheaper wood for the sides and back of the drawers and good wood for the front only. If you still plan on getting rid of it ask around to see if a woodworker would want it for the wood
